Frequently Asked Questions About Assisted Living in Kinsman
Common questions families have when exploring assisted living options in Kinsman, Ohio.
What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Kinsman, Ohio?
In Kinsman, Ohio, the average monthly cost for assisted living typically ranges from $3,500 to $5,500, depending on the level of care, room type, and specific amenities. This is generally lower than the Ohio state average and significantly lower than national averages, reflecting the rural nature of Trumbull County. It's important to get detailed quotes from local facilities, as some may offer all-inclusive pricing while others charge à la carte for additional services.
Are there any assisted living facilities directly in Kinsman, and what are my options in the surrounding area?
Kinsman is a small township, so dedicated assisted living facilities within the immediate village limits are limited. However, there are residential care homes and smaller board-and-care options. Families often look to nearby communities in Trumbull County such as Warren, Cortland, or Andover for larger, licensed assisted living communities. These are typically a 15-30 minute drive from Kinsman and offer a wider range of amenities and care levels while still allowing residents to remain close to their local community.
What types of care and services are commonly provided by assisted living facilities serving Kinsman residents?
Facilities in and around Kinsman, Ohio, provide core assisted living services including help with activities of daily living (ADLs) like bathing, dressing, and medication management. Many also offer housekeeping, laundry, meals, and transportation services for appointments or shopping in Warren or other nearby commercial centers. Given the local demographic, some homes may have experience with conditions common among seniors, such as diabetes management or mobility assistance. Social activities often reflect the community's character, with outings to local parks or community events.
How are assisted living facilities regulated in Ohio, and what should I look for when evaluating one near Kinsman?
In Ohio, assisted living facilities are licensed and regulated by the Ohio Department of Health (ODH) under the Residential Care Facilities (RCF) program. When evaluating a facility near Kinsman, ensure it has a valid ODH license. You can check inspection reports and any citations through the ODH website. It's also advisable to visit in person, ask about staff-to-resident ratios, review the facility's emergency procedures (especially relevant for rural areas like Kinsman), and understand the specific agreement detailing services, costs, and discharge policies.
What local resources in Trumbull County are available to help seniors and families with the transition to assisted living?
Families in Kinsman can access several local resources. The Trumbull County Office of Elderly Affairs, located in Warren, is a key agency that provides information, referrals, and support services. The Area Agency on Aging 11, which serves multiple counties including Trumbull, offers guidance on long-term care options and may provide assistance through programs like PASSPORT. Additionally, local senior centers in nearby communities often have social workers or staff who can offer advice. For veterans, the Trumbull County Veterans Service Commission can provide information on potential benefits to help cover assisted living costs.
